Review of Following (1999) by Jose M — 02 Oct 2010
Christopher Nolan shows remarkable command of his craft from the word "go." A paranoid thriller filmed in black and white, Following is an interesting little film that explores the nature of human interactions, however fleeting they may be.
The story showcases a similar narrative structure to the one used in "Memento," which makes it confusing to a first time viewer. This is definitely one to be seen multiple times in order to fully appreciate.
Solid, but not stellar.
